rhi: gl: Enable depth texture for multiview
Cannot just do like with other APIs and expose a view of multiple array layers. The only option is to use the multiview-specific API and specify layers 0..view_count-1 in the depth texture. This allows having depth in a multiview render pass with OpenGL. Note that this does not cover stencil. D24S8 does not work, so we may need to explore having a dedicated, separate stencil texture.
